Basic White Bread


Ingredients:


3 cups of flour
1/2 tablespoon sugar
1.25teaspoon salt
1/2 packet dried yeast
1 cup of warm water(~ 48°C)
1 tablespoon butter (melted)


Preparation


1.In a large mixing bowl combine 1 cup flour, sugar, salt, and yeast. Beating at low speed, add the water and butter. Continue beating at high speed for 3 minutes. Add 1/4 cup flour and beat 4 minutes longer.

2. Put in 1 cup flour, or enough to make a soft dough. Turn out onto a lightly floured surface.

3. Knead for about 8 to 10 minutes,, or until dough is smooth and elastic, adding a little more flour as necessary.

4.Place dough in a large buttered bowl, turning to butter top. Cover with a clean towel and let rise for about 1 hour in a
warm place, free of drafts.

5. Punch dough down; knead until smooth. cover with the mixing bowl, and let stand for 15 minutes longer. Roll into a 12x9-inch rectangle. Starting with the narrow edge, roll up, turning ends under to make loaf to fit pan.

6. Place roll seam side down in greased loaf pan, 9x5x3-inches. Cover pan with clean towel and let rise in warm place until double, about 45 minutes.

7. Bake loaf at 200°C for 25 to 30 minutes, or until loaf sounds hollow when tapped with fingers.

8. Remove from pans to racks; brush with butter for a soft, more flavourful crust, if desired
